CuteDean finds Rory searching through baskets. He asks Rory whether Cardigan Man is behind him. He's not, so they kiss awkwardly. Jess, pretending to need some Super Glue, interrupts them, of course. He calls their kiss a "vertical From Here to Eternity moment." They've even got CuteDean going "Jess!" like he's saying, "Newman!" Jess smarms away so CuteDean can tell Rory that he hates Jess. Rory sticks up for Jess for no reason. She says she wishes they could start over so that CuteDean and Jess could get along since Jess lives there and goes to school with CuteDean. That's such bullshit. CuteDean isn't the one making problems, and she knows it. CuteDean says he's fine with just hating Jess. Rory says she thinks it's a waste of time. We've been saying Jess is a waste of time all season, Rory, but they still haven't gotten rid of him. Rory and CuteDean make plans for the evening, chit-chat, and kiss awkwardly again. CuteDean walks off as Jess smarms up saying there's a two-for-one sale on the glue. Finally, the opening credits.

Independence Inn. They're back to using the iMac instead of the giant reservations book as Lorelai makes reservations for someone. The camera turns, and we can see they're just using a simple calendar template from Microsoft Word. Lorelai starts asking the guest on the phone whether he or she plans to make up with his or her significant other in time to need one bed or two; as she talks, she opens an envelope. She looks through the contents of the envelope and makes a noise like she's shocked. She tells the person to call back later, and hangs up.

Lorelai storms into the kitchen and tells Sookie that Miss Patty is trying to get Lorelai a man. The envelope contains headshots and résumés of the top three contenders. Two of them have run with the bulls. Lorelai says this is humiliating. Sookie reminds Lorelai that Miss Patty just loves Lorelai. Jackson walks in, and Sookie screams for him to cover his eyes. She's working on so much food that's all going to go into his basket, and she doesn't want him to see what it is. Jackson doesn't want to cover his eyes, but he does. Lorelai leaves to call Miss Patty. She shouts that one of the contenders has seen Ghostbusters one hundred and twenty-four times. "Can you say 'score'?" she asks. Sookie turns Jackson around so he can look at her. He tells her that his lease is up, and he has to decide whether he needs to renew it. He says he told his landlord that he needed to talk to Sookie first. Sookie doesn't understand why he's asking her. She says that she likes his kitchen and living room, but doesn't really like the house across the street. She doesn't see why he's asking her, and he doesn't come out and say why he's asking her, so he gets angry, and she gets cheery. Jackson pouts off, and Sookie doesn't notice a thing. The sous chef who looks like Subway's Jared stares at Sookie like, "Dude."
